Is Cannabis Legal in Tanzania?
Tanzania's laws on marijuana are strict. It is prohibited to possess, use, or cultivate cannabis in Tanzania. Penalties for violation can be serious, including fines. If you are caught with marijuana in Tanzania, you could endure a substantial fine.
The best choice is to steer clear of using or possessing marijuana in Tanzania. It's important to obey the local rules and stay safe.

Tanzania's Rigorous Approach to Weed Ownership and Distribution
In Tanzania, cannabis possession and sale are viewed as major offenses. The government maintains a zero tolerance stance against any form of marijuana activity. Those caught illegally possessing or dealing weed face strict punishments, which can include hefty monetary sanctions and even incarceration.
Tanzania's stance on cannabis aligns with its commitment to citizen well-being and aims to prevent any spread of drug trade. Law enforcement agencies vigorously patrol areas known for weed trade and conduct searches to apprehend wrongdoers.
Despite the harsh laws, some argue that Tanzania's approach neglects to consider the underlying health issues contributing to drug consumption. They call for a more nuanced approach that combines law and order with social programs to effectively tackle the problem.
